# Service Accounts: String Extraction

The `extract-i18n` script pulls translatable strings from all Bramblewick repos and pushes them to the Glossa service. It runs under the `i18n-extractor` service account. Do not run it under your personal account; Glossa rate-limits individual users aggressively. The account has write access to the staging catalog only. Set the token in your shell before invoking the script. The current staging token is below.

API key for kahap-kafog: zpat15_6qzxZ7YR8aDwjmp

## Deployment

The extract-strings script (Lexiphon) runs in CI on every merge to main. It scans source for translatable strings, writes catalogs to the artifacts bucket, and pings the localization queue. Manual runs are discouraged; use the CI job. Failures block the release train, so fix extraction errors same-day. The deploy job reads its configuration from the following values.

deployment values, tadug-kawip:
[jordor]
host = jordor.paliqtech.local
user = jordor_svc
database = jordor_prod

The nightly reminder job for Brightfern Clinic's appointment pipeline failed twice on the Oakrun runner, both times during template rendering. Restarting the worker cleared it, but watch for recurrence around the 02:00 batch. If it fails a third time, escalate to the Messaging squad and quote the trace token below.

trace token, bagag-kawep: htk6_d2d45a

Dispatch notes, Monday. Master copies for the Kestrel Row brochure go to Pinwheel Print Co. today — originals only, no duplicates exist yet. Flat folder, do not fold or bind. Courier booked for 2 p.m.; return run Thursday. For the hand-over itself, apply the confidential instruction noted below.

dispatch memo: the sorius tamius courier leaves the praeth ledger at gate 4873 under passcode 928014